Transaction

01e2ed0e790896db0720e638afda58d7fa9ef24405b2ed15868895ddd1d7429f

Summary

In Block477657
TimeSun, 10 Dec 2023 08:11:15 UTC
Total Input735.24583068 Nebula
Total Output769.24583068 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
477012 Confirmations769.24583068 Nebula
Raw Transaction